Tianjin North Network News: Today, the Tianjin Symphony Orchestra 2021-2022 music season will usher in a blockbuster performance, the famous conductor Liu Sha conducted the Tianjiao, in the Tianjin Concert Hall to perform the "Shostakovich Famous Works Symphony Concert". As an active "amphibious conductor" today, Liu Sha has delivered impressive answers in both Western music and Chinese folk music in recent years. Yesterday, Liu Sha accepted an exclusive interview with this reporter in the Tianjiao Rehearsal Hall, freely talking about his unique and profound understanding of Chinese and Western music.
Each time the orchestra is conducted, there is a new repertoire
Liu Sha is currently the principal conductor of the Orchestra of the Central Chinese Orchestra, but he has always insisted on exploring Western music. In 2018, he conducted Shostakovich's Twelfth Symphony, "1917" in Tianjin, and this time he will direct Shostakovich's "Oxfly Suite", "Piano Concerto No. 1 in C minor" and "Symphony No. 9 in E major". Liu Sha told reporters that he hopes that every time he cooperates with the orchestra, he can have a new repertoire, tianjiao has successfully performed a number of German and Austrian classics in recent years, and the orchestra is very powerful, so this time it specially chose "Symphony No. 9 in E major" and other difficult repertoire. Liu Sha said that the Tianjin audience is very enthusiastic about the artists and he is looking forward to meeting the Tianjin audience again.
National orchestral music needs new works by newcomers
After years of development, Chinese national orchestra has made great progress, but compared with the highly mature Western symphony, there is still a lot of room for growth in both orchestration and musical literature. Many folk music conductors have studied Western music conducting, and they have applied the mature system of Western music to Chinese national orchestral music, and Liu Sha is one of them. In Liu Sha's view, for folk music conductors, it is necessary to learn Western music conducting, because Western music conductors have experienced hundreds of years of development and formed a basic unified command standard, with this foundation to understand China's musical instruments, musical scores, instrumentation methods, conductors can have more room to play.
Liu Sha mentioned that the urgent problem to be solved in the development of national orchestra is the shortage of young composers and works. He believes that the creation of ethnic orchestras is not a simple transplant of Western symphony, such as replacing the first violin with Gao Hu and replacing the second violin with Erhu, and it is not appropriate to apply Chinese national music to the standards of Western music. After communicating with many young composers, Liu Sha found that they had the idea of creating national orchestral music, but it was difficult to achieve the performance of the orchestra, so Liu Sha demonstrated for them and analyzed how successful national orchestral works were instrumented, and how shocking the sound of properly orchestrated national orchestral music was. Under his efforts, many young composers began to think about creation from the perspective of national music, and then launched a number of works, among which excellent works often appeared in concerts led by Liu Sha.
Pursue only one thing in your life
As a conductor who combines Chinese and Western music, Liu Sha is busier than most of his peers, and so far he has conducted 52 orchestras. Liu Sha said frankly: "I have no other hobbies besides music. When you focus on only one thing, you don't want to learn anything else. From childhood to adulthood, I have all learned music and made music, and music has entered from the beginning of my life trajectory, and it is also the original intention that I have never forgotten in my life. Liu Sha said that when his idol, the late conductor Maris Janss, left the Royal Concertgebouw Orchestra in Amsterdam in his later years, he said that he finally had time to see the world, because his lifelong travel was all for the conducting career, although he had been to many places, but he had never seen the scenery outside the concert hall. Yang Songsi only makes music in his life is the life that Liu Sha "yearns for", he said: "Although sometimes I feel lonely and boring, it is very happy to do only one thing in my life. ”
